Spectral Data
Information derived from spectrometry, used to identify compounds and determine their structure.
IR
Infrared spectroscopy is a method that involves the identification and analysis of chemicals by observing their absorption of infrared light.
Triplet
A pattern seen in NMR spectroscopy where a signal is split into three distinct peaks, often indicative of specific neighboring hydrogen atoms.
NMR Data
Information obtained from nuclear magnetic resonance spectroscopy that provides insights into the molecular structure, dynamics, reaction state, and chemical environment of molecules.
